Lime scale is calcium carbonate.

By heating 'hard' water. Ca2+ + 2HCO3- ⇋ [Ca2+CO32-]solid + CO2 + H2O

Limescale is usually not a single compound but a mixture of carbonates and bicarbonates of calcium and magnesium.

What is the chemical name and formula for Hydrated lime?

The chemical name for hydrated lime is Calcium hydroxide The chemical formula is Ca(OH)2.

Why is calcium hydroxide and limewater caOH2?

Ca(OH)2 is Calcium hydroxide (by chemical name), also known as lime, slaked lime, slack lime or pickling lime (by trivial and geological name)Limewater is the name of saturated solution of it in water.
